More than 90 children and teachers became infected with an intestinal infection at a school in Ryazan

At MBOU “School No. 1 named after. V.P. Ekimetskaya” in Ryazan, 91 people became infected with norovirus infection (acute intestinal infection), including children and school staff. About it reported regional department of Rospotrebnadzor.
The school has been suspended since October 27. Rospotrebnadzor specialists are still establishing the cause of norovirus infection: washes from surfaces and samples of finished products in the canteen will be sent for laboratory testing.
Together with employees of the prosecutor’s office, Rosportebnadzor is also conducting an unscheduled inspection of an organization that supplies meals to schoolchildren. The school is being disinfected.
On October 26, students at a Ryazan school began complaining on social networks about feeling unwell. On the same day, Rospotrebnadzor and the prosecutor’s office began an investigation, during which they discovered three cases of children contracting an intestinal infection.
As the Ryazan administration told Interfax, the school also exceeded the morbidity threshold for influenza and ARVI. Previously, seven classes were closed for quarantine.
